Tears of Joy

Joyful tears of peace,
Flowing down my cheeks,
As I truly realize,
What Jesus did for me.

Each tear a memory,
That floods my beating heart,
Even though I have sinned,
From Jesus I will not depart.

For He was born to die,
A living sacrifice for us all,
He was crucified,
To bridge the gap in the wall.

Without Jesus, we are separated,
Living life all on our own,
With faith we are forgiven,
And have the hope of God to lean on.

Forever my name is written,
In the Book of Life,
Because I accepted His free gift of Salvation,
That’s why tears of joy, not strife.
